Position Summary
The Process Engineering Manager will support and collaborate with the leadership team at the Williamsport, PA manufacturing operation to pursue technical excellence in our manufacturing operation. Together, with the engineering team, the manager will be responsible for planning and directing the activities of the engineering department for the purpose of creating a sustainable operation through safety, quality, environmental, and productivity improvements. Also, the engineering department maintains responsibility for supporting the relevance of the operation in the future through the industrialization of new products, materials, and processes to ensure our facility can meet the demands of the rapidly growing power distribution market.
Overview And Job Responsibilities
Supervision Scope:
- Direct Supervision of the engineering department consisting of 5 team members.
- Positions directly reporting to engineering manager include, Process Engineer, Plant Specification Engineer, and Die Shop Technician
- Responsible for the plant Continuous Improvement (C.I.) program. Lead the plant C.I. Council and implement C.I. initiatives through leadership, training, and event organization.
- Develop, design, and maintain process lines within the operation.
- Assure material specifications to produce the highest quality products.
- Utilize project management techniques to accurately forecast, manage, and coordinate project budget schedules.
- Prepare, update, and execute a capital strategic plan for process improvements, capacity expansion, and new product lines.
- Develop and implement the latest technologies to support the Business Strategy.
- Support the facility to make productivity improvements in the production process. These improvements will ensure the operation generates profits which are shared with our workforce through an annual gainsharing plan.
- Work with other managers to ensure the process follows the safety, quality, and environmental plans.
- Collaborate with team members to collect, analyze, and distribute data for plant Key Performance Indicators (KPIs). Some examples of KPI data include but are not limited to: Overall Equipment Effectiveness (OEE), machine changeover times, 6S audits, process scrap, and process usage.
- Bachelor’s Degree in Engineering or related technical discipline.
- 3-5 years of process engineering or process management experience.
- Proven ability to complete projects through collaboration and teamwork.
- Continuous improvement training and experience (Six Sigma, Kaizen, Gemba, DMAIC, Value Stream Mapping, Kanban, Heijunka, etc.)
- High focus and ability to demonstrate commitment to safety both on a personal level and through the leadership of the engineering department.
- Excellent team building skills - as team leader, team member or trainer.
- Enthusiastic individual who has demonstrated ability working in a fast-paced manufacturing environment.
- Good attention to detail and the ability to make long-term strategic decisions that will positively impact the process and the people working in the operation.
- Effectively manage complex tasks through thoughtful resource deployment and demonstrate ability to prioritize tasks to achieve optimal results.
- Ability to motivate, communicate and drive continuous improvement through methodologies that support our team members’ ability to successfully execute process improvements.
- Critical and analytical thinking skills with the ability to communicate complex engineering techniques to non-technical team members.
- Good understanding of business principles and practices and ability to create financial solutions that positively impact the company and its shareholders which include Prysmian employees.
- Solid planning, budgeting, and administrative skills.
- Highly energetic, enthusiastic, and caring person with ability to interact positively with the hundreds of employees that come to work each day and each night at the Williamsport operation.
- Frequent tasks involving walking, standing, squatting, and bending are required.
- Occasional manual lifting to 40 pounds
- Wearing Personal Protective Equipment required for job duties and required tasks.
